Size and Weight Constraints

Two critical factors—dimensions and mass—directly impact your drone’s portability and regulatory compliance. You’ll want a unit weighing under 250 grams to avoid FAA registration requirements in the United States, streamlining your flying experience.

When evaluating size, consider your storage needs. Pocket-sized drones typically measure under 6 inches when folded, fitting easily into backpacks or jacket pockets. This compactness doesn’t sacrifice functionality; many ultra-compact models deliver 4K video and impressive flight times.

Weight distribution matters too. You’ll appreciate lighter drones for extended hand-carrying during travel. However, don’t sacrifice stability for minimal weight—poorly balanced drones struggle in wind conditions.

Check manufacturer specifications carefully. Dimensions listed “unfolded” can mislead you about actual portability. Your ideal choice balances genuine pocket-size convenience with reliable performance capabilities.

Camera Quality and Resolution

Your drone’s camera performance hinges on several interconnected technical specifications. Resolution matters greatly—you’ll want at least 1080P HD, though 4K captures substantially more detail if you’re serious about image quality. Beyond megapixels, you should evaluate sensor size and aperture, as these directly affect how well your drone handles varying lighting conditions.

Image stabilization is paramount for pocket-sized drones. Either digital or mechanical stabilization prevents shaky footage during flight, ensuring professional-looking results. Consider whether you need both video and still photo capabilities, as this flexibility enhances your creative options.

Frame rate also deserves attention. Higher frame rates enable smooth slow-motion recording and better performance in fast-paced scenarios. Balancing these factors within a compact form factor requires careful consideration of your specific needs.

Battery Life Duration

While camera specifications determine what you’ll capture, battery life dictates how long you can actually fly and record. Most pocket-sized drones offer 15 to 30 minutes of flight time per charge, which you’ll need to factor into your purchasing decision. Consider your typical usage patterns—if you’re filming short clips during travel, shorter battery life might suffice. However, if you’re planning extended shooting sessions, you’ll want a model with maximum endurance. Check whether replacement batteries are affordable and readily available, since you’ll likely need extras for all-day operations. Additionally, battery performance degrades in cold weather, so account for seasonal variations. Balancing flight duration with weight and portability guarantees you’re choosing a drone that truly meets your filming needs.

Flight Stability Features

Since you’ll be operating a compact drone in varied conditions, flight stability features become essential for capturing smooth footage and preserving control. Altitude hold technology automatically maintains your drone’s height, freeing you to focus on framing shots without constant altitude adjustments. Optical flow positioning uses ground sensors to keep your drone steady without GPS, proving invaluable indoors or in areas with weak satellite signals.

Headless mode simplifies orientation for beginners, eliminating confusion about which direction your drone faces. Multiple speed modes let you adjust flight responsiveness to match your skill level, whether you’re learning or executing complex maneuvers. Emergency stop functions provide critical safety by enabling quick landings during unexpected situations. Combined with propeller guards and protective features, these stability elements guarantee you’ll capture reliable footage while maintaining safe operations throughout your flights.
